(Japanese: プルーフ Proof) is a character in Ruler of Illusions: Zoroark. Her Japanese voice actress is 中川翔子 Shōko Nakagawa.
Proof is a cheerful girl that Ash and his friends meet in Crown City. She is an avid fan of the Pokémon Backer team Tengan Fighters.
Her favorite Pokémon are Magnemite, Magneton and Magnezone.
Trivia
- Proof's Magnemite-themed attire is also related to her backing of the Tengan Fighters team; Mt. Coronet, called Mt. Tengan in Japanese, is where Magneton evolves into Magnezone.
- The name Proof is an English translation of another spelling of the name of her Japanese voice actress, Shōko.
